How to apply frontline on your cat.

How to apply frontline on your cat.

Follow these instructions to apply Frontline Plus.

To apply, simply follow these instructions–and repeat every 30 days:

  • Remove Applicator: Lift and remove the plastic tab to expose foil backing. Then peel away the foil. Or use scissors to open
  • Open Applicator: Hold upright with foil side toward you and snap applicator tip
  • Apply FRONTLINE Plus: Part your pet’s hair between the shoulder blades. Place the applicator tip just above the skin and squeeze. Apply entire contents of the applicator in a single spot directly onto the animal’s skin. Do not apply on top of the haircoat. Avoid contact with treated area until dry
